American Anthropological Association Votes against Boycott Movement

By Simon Pelsmahker B’nai Brith Canada The American Anthropological Association (AAA) has voted officially to not endorse the Boycott and Sanctions Movement. Two thousand, four hundred and twenty three members opposed the resolution and 2,384 supported it. Delivery Stoppage of Your Ward News a Positive Step: B’nai Brith Canada

A decision by the federal government ordering Canada Post to stop delivering a Toronto-based publication entitled Your Ward News is a positive step in the fight against the promotion of hatred, according to B’nai Brith Canada.
